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Table of Contents

...

1. POS TASKS

POS Task 1

Status
colourRed
titleRequired

expand

titleExample of POS Task

Products that need age ranges assigned are created in POS and have age ranges added to POS

Status
colourYellow
titlePrerequisite

2. INFRASTRUCTURE TASKS

Infrastructure Task 2 -

Status
colourRed
titleRequired

ExpandtitleExample of Infrastructure Task

​Confirm that the Azure function app is setup and configured to the desired frequency. -

Status
colour

RedtitleRequired

Status
colourYellow
titlePrerequisite

3. COMMERCE TASKS

Commerce Task 3 -

Status
colourRed
titleRequired

expand

titleExample of Commerce Task
Confirm that the Aspenware Commerce products that will have inventory assigned to them are fully configured with the correct attributes -

Status
colour

RedtitleRequired

Status
colourYellow
titlePrerequisite

Language String, Setting, HTML widget, etc. Task 4 -

Status
colourBlue
titleoptional

ExpandtitleExample of Setting Task

​Ensure the setting ‘ecommercesettings.productinventory.cachetime’ is set to your desired cache time -

Status
colour

Bluetitleoptional

Status
colourYellow
titlePrerequisite
Configuration Task 5 -

1. Update Email Template Content

Status
colourRedBlue
titleRequired

Expand
titleExample of Configuration Task

Inventory is mapped to product or product variant in the Inventory Pool plugin

Status
colourRed
titleRequired

Code is entered

Status
colourRed
titleRequired

If using location in RTP, location code is entered

Status
colourRed
titleRequired

If multi day product, number of days is defined

Status
colourRed
titleRequired

If using non default lock time of 900 seconds, the desired lock time is configured.

Status
colourBlue
titleoptional

Status
colouroptional

  • Go to Content Management > Message Templates page.

  • Search for the message template by scrolling through the list (it’s in alphabetic order.)

  • Click Edit to update the desired active email templates to open the Edit message template details page. (Active templates are indicated by a blue checkmark in the Is Active column.)

  • The following elements are configurable:

    1. Subject: Enter the subjectline for the email

    2. Body: Enter the contents of the email

      1. All of the templates have some dynamic content based on the customer and/or order information. The dynamic content in each email template is included in the table below.

      2. To edit the email HTML, go to Tools > Source Code and adjust the HTML from there in the Source code window.

Status
colourGreen
titleDetailed Setup

Prerequisite Tasks

...

  • AW Commerce HTML Widgets that must first be completed

Detailed Setup Guide

...

The following emails are sent from the ecommerce store: Order confirmations, Password Reset emails, and Find Me by Email Verification Code. The mechanism for sending emails depends on resort-specific setup and may include a 3rd party vendor API,  SMTP servers, or utilizing SendGrid’s API. This section covers editing the text of these three email templates and changing or setting up the method for sending emails.


  1. Update Email Template Content

  2. Step 2 Header

1.

...

  • First bullet should provide navigation instructions i.e. Catalog >Attributes >Product attributes

    1. Sub-bullet for step 1. Every step and click should be detailed so that someone could follow with little prior experience.

      1. Sub-bullet for step a. Include screenshots of the step and use skitch to mark up screenshots. It can be downloaded here: https://www.techspot.com/downloads/5705-skitch.html

Expand
titleExample of content within a section
  • From the Aspenware Commerce Plugins>Age Range page in Admin, click View Add Range Types in the upper right corner.

  • Click Add Age Range Type.

  • Enter a name and description for the age range type.

  • To set the date used to compare the customer’s age to the required age range, select:

    1. Calculate from Trip Start (this age range type is likely already configured), or 

    2. Calculate from Today’s Date (age range based on purchase date), or

    3. Specify the Calculation Start Date; the customer’s age on this date will be used to determine if they are eligible for the product based on the age ranges

  • Click Add.

  • Age Range Types can be edited and inactivated, but they cannot be hard deleted without contacting Aspenware. 

  • Age Range types that are set to Calculate from Trip Start or Today’s Date will never need to be edited, unless you would like to edit the name. Age Range Types that are calculated from a fixed date however, will need to be edited each year to adjust for the current year.

Image Removed

 

Hint: Age Range Types should also be adjusted year over year. If age ranges are calculated based on Trip Start, then they will not need to be updated.

Once completed for all required age range types move on to create Age Range.

Info

Note: When possible use notes, warnings, and hints within info panel macros. See https://aspenware.atlassian.net/wiki/pages/resumedraft.action?draftId=781156460 for more details on these.

2. Step 2 Header

First bullet should provide navigation instructions i.e. Catalog >Attributes >Product attributes

Sub-bullet for step 1

...

Update Email Template Content

Email templates can be modified using nopCommerce Message templates. The confirmation email details typically include the long descriptions of products included in the customer’s order. To update any of the email templates, follow the steps below.

  • Go to Content Management > Message Templates page.

  • Search for the message template by scrolling through the list (it’s in alphabetic order.)

  • Click Edit to update the desired active email templates to open the Edit message template details page. (Active templates are indicated by a blue checkmark in the Is Active column.)

  • The following elements are configurable:

    1. Subject: Enter the subjectline for the email

    2. Body: Enter the contents of the email

      1. All of the templates have some dynamic content based on the customer and/or order information. The dynamic content in each email template is included in the table below.

      2. To edit the email HTML, go to Tools > Source Code and adjust the HTML from there in the Source code window.

        Image Added

  • There are six email templates that are active, detailed in the following table.

Message template name

Email type

Dynamic elements

Customer.PasswordRecovery

Password Reset Email 

Sent when customer selects to receive a forgot password email.

%Store.Name% - The store’s Name Configured in Store Settings
%Customer.PasswordRecoveryURL% - The password recovery link is specific to the requesting user.

Customer.SendFindAccountResetPassword

Password Reset Email 

Sent when customer attempts to find their account but already has an active authentication profile with the designated information.

%Store.Name% - The store’s Name Configured in Store Settings
%Customer.PasswordRecoveryURL% - The password recovery link is specific to the requesting user

Customer.SendVerificationCodeForEmail

Find Me by Email Verification Code 

Sent when a customer enters an email address in Find me by email form and the information matches a customer record in RTP. This email sends a code that verifies the email address so the user can create an account tied to the RTP record.

%Code% - A unique code to be used in Find Me by Email Verification Code to associate a new account to the account in RTP.

Customer.UsernameRecovery

Username Verification

Sent when a customer enters their email to retrieve their username. Must use the email associated to the account with their authentication profile.

%Customer.Username% - The customer’s username that is associated to the email they entered.

OrderPlaced.CustomerNotification

Order Confirmation 

Sent when a customer successfully completes an order. Contains information on the purchased products, order details, and any additional order or pickup information included in the message template.

%Store.Name% - The store’s Name Configured in Store Settings

%Order.CustomerFullName% - The full name of the customer who placed the order

%Order.OrderNumber% - The nopCommerce order number. The resort’s initials are appended to the front of the order number to match the alternate order ID created in RTP.

%Order.CreatedOn% - The order creation date

%Order.Product(s)% - A table of the products ordered, including add-ons, quantities, and prices


%Order.PaymentMethod% - Payment method type used for the order (e.g. Credit Card)

Customer.FailedSubscriptionPayment

Sent when monthly subscription charge fails, prompting guest to update their email in my account.

Link to my account to update subscription credit card 

%Store.URL%/customer/customersubscriptions#/

Insert excerpt
AE:Like this Page Excerpt
AE:Like this Page Excerpt
nopaneltrue

DELETE CONTENT AFTER THIS LINE

go to the Glossary page and add the key terms Excerpt Include that you added for your configuration guide.

To add the feature terms to the Glossary, navigate to the glossary and add a header for your feature using an H2. Select the + and then select …view more. Search for Excerpt Include and in the Page Containing the Excerpt search for “Configuration: [FEATURE]” select to hide panel, preview and add.

How-to Guide of this page can be found here: [Internal] Configuration page Setup Guide

Real Example of this page can be found here: https://aspenware.atlassian.net/wiki/spaces/DB/pages/edit-v2/1037172926

...